Former star spinner Ravichandran Ashwin weighed in on Shubhman Gill's recent appointment as India's vice-captain for the upcoming Champions Trophy starting in February. The veteran now-retired spinner calls the move a "forward-thinking" move from the BCCI. Ashwin further stresses that such an elevation in the ranks will further secure his spot in the team.

Ashwin shares his takeaways on his YouTube channel

Gill's role as Team India's vice-captain in the upcoming Champions Trophy also means that the youngster can be further groomed as a future leader across formats. Speaking on his YouTube channel, Ashwin appreciates the move from the BCCI and believes that the board is looking ahead. 

“Think about who else in the current squad could be considered for the vice-captain role. I’m not saying whether the decision to make Shubman Gill vice-captain is right or wrong, but it’s clear that the management is looking ahead. He was the vice-captain in the last series too, and I believe he has some vice-captaincy experience in Tests as well."

In addition, Ashwin also believes that Gill has prior vice-captaincy experience which could come in handy in his newly assumed role.

Axar Patel named the T20I vice-captain for India

While Gill has filled the vice-captain slot for India in the ODI format, Indian spin-bowling all-rounder Axar Patel has been awarded the same position in the T20I setup. Ashwin highlighted that this move is considered highly stable given Gill's established position in the team.

“Both Rishabh Pant and KL Rahul could play in the XI, but the management has opted for a player whose spot is secure. If Shubman Gill is groomed for leadership, he can lean on the guidance of senior players like Virat Kohli and Jasprit Bumrah."

However, the Indian legend is not impressed by the overall Indian squad handpicked for the forthcoming Champions Trophy edition. He feels that there is a strong resemblance with the 2023 ODI World Cup squad which underperformed at the last hurdle. The lack of left-handers in the top seven and the absence of a reliable batting option at No. 8 have left the start spinner visibly concerned.
